Nathan Ake has eased concerns over his injury situation, with the defender poised to sign a new contract at Man City. The Dutch defender limped out of City's 2-1 over Bayern Munich in midweek and remains a doubt ahead of their final pre-season fixture against Atletico Madrid this weekend.
Ake, 28, kept his place in defence for the second summer friendly in Tokyo but was substituted in the first half after going down off the ball and holding the bottom of his leg.
Pep Guardiola stated after the match that his substitution was purely precautionary ahead of the new season, and now the centre-back has moved to ease those concerns himself.
